Five mono-nuclear silver(I) complexes with the ligand 2,9-dimethyl-1,10-phenanthroline, namely [Ag(DPEphos)(dmp)]BF4 (1), [Ag(DPEphos)(dmp)]CF3SO3 (2), [Ag(DPEphos)(dmp)]ClO4 (3), [Ag(DPEphos)(dmp)]NO3 (4), and [Ag(dppb)(dmp)]NO3 center dot CH3OH (5) {DPEphos = bis[2-(diphenylphosphanyl)phenyl]ether, dppb = 1,2-bis(diphenylphosphanyl)benzene, dmp = 2,9-dimethyl-1,10-phenanthroline} were characterized by X-ray diffraction, IR, H-1 NMR, P-31 NMR and fluorescence spectroscopy. Their terahertz (THz) time-domain spectra were also studied. In these complexes the silver(I), which is coordinated by two kinds of chelating ligands, adopts four-coordinate modes to generate mono-nuclear structures. In complexes 1, 3-5, offset pi center dot center dot center dot pi weak interactions exist between the neighboring benzene rings. In the P-31 NMR spectra, there exist splitting signals (dd), which can be attributed to the coupling of the Ag-107,Ag-109-P-31. All the emission peaks of these complexes are attributed to ligand-centered excited states.
